What is leads qualification?

Leads qualification is the process of evaluating potential leads to determine their level of interest, their likelihood of making a purchase, and their overall fit for your products or services. By qualifying leads, you can identify which ones are most likely to convert into customers and focus your efforts on nurturing those leads while weeding out less promising prospects.

There are several factors that can be used to qualify leads, including demographics, behavior, and engagement with your brand. For example, a lead who visits your website frequently, downloads a whitepaper, and signs up for your email newsletter is likely more qualified than a lead who just stumbled upon your website once and left without taking any action. By analyzing these factors, you can prioritize your leads and tailor your marketing efforts to appeal to those who are most likely to become customers.

How to Qualify Leads

There are several different methods that businesses can use to qualify leads, depending on their specific goals and target audience. One common approach is to use lead scoring, a system that assigns a numerical value to leads based on their behavior, demographics, and engagement with your brand. Leads with higher scores are considered more qualified and are prioritized for further nurturing.

Another effective method of leads qualification is to create buyer personas, fictional representations of your ideal customers based on real data and research. By identifying the characteristics, needs, and pain points of your target audience, you can more effectively tailor your marketing campaigns to appeal to qualified leads and address their specific concerns.

It’s also important to regularly review and update your leads qualification criteria to ensure that you are accurately identifying the most promising leads. As your business evolves and your target audience changes, your leads qualification process should adapt accordingly to keep pace with these changes.
